Should I use conductive gel with your sensors?
No, our sensors don't require conductive gel. They use dry skin contact and are designed to maintain a stable, reliable signal on their own — in most cases, even without shaving beforehand.
What material are the sensor electrodes made of?
We use stainless steel for our dry skin contact EMG sensors.
Can I buy a system MYOstack with 9 modules but use 4, 6 or 8 sensors?
Yes, you can. Sensors do not have to be connected all at once.
Can I connect EMG sensor MYO to Arduino?
Yes, of course. Datasheet of the sensor contains the pinout of the sensor and an example of connection scheme to Arduino Uno.
What is the Servo_Motion_Control.ino sketch about?
This sketch allows you to control the servo motor continuously - the angle of rotation of the motor shaft is proportional to the degree of muscle tension. 
What is the Servo_Discrete_Control.ino sketch about?
This sketch allows you to define single muscle contractions.
